Transaction 59f2045b100ac055d0056b246e3f80d9ec2d2d8c3a150f0fe96402a678502f7b

block
3525bfb480980e4b3fee5eaddfcfb1c685f8d12a84fff9f721863fb2c17334a2

6 Inputs

2 Outputs